Binary search algorithm java code
Web- Algorithms (Binary Search, Big-O, Sorting, Artificial Intelligence) - Data Structures (Graphs, trees, linked lists, hashing, stacks, queues) - … WebMar 21, 2024 · Library Implementations of Searching Algorithms : Binary Search functions in C++ STL (binary_search, lower_bound and upper_bound) Arrays.binarySearch () in Java with examples Set 1 Arrays.binarySearch () in Java with examples Set 2 (Search in subarray) Collections.binarySearch () in Java with Examples Some standard …
Binary search algorithm java code
Did you know?
WebAug 5, 2012 · Change the Main.java code to call the binarySpellCheck method instead of the linearSpellCheck method, and try all the same test case words again. Record the runtimes for binary search and compare with the linear search times. ... Data must be in sorted order to use the binary search algorithm. This algorithm will be covered more … WebAug 19, 2024 · Here is our complete Java solution to implement a recursive binary search. I have a public method recursiveBinarySearch (int [] input, int key), which takes an integer array and a number as a key which we need to search in the array.
WebBinary search implementation in java Collections either returns the index of the number OR if the number is not present it returns the index of position where the number can be inserted. see link. Also I've edited to include an example. – Arnab Jul 15, 2014 at … Web408 Likes, 0 Comments - Kaps Coding Data Structures System Design (@thesmartcoders) on Instagram: "Binary Search Tree Follow for more such posts @thesmartcoders ...
WebFeb 9, 2024 · Types of Binary Search in Java There are two ways to do a binary search in Java Arrays.binarysearch Collections.binarysearch Type 1: Arrays.binarysearch () It … WebJul 27, 2024 · Binary Search Algorithm Dry Run Item to be searched=20 input: beg=0, end=4, mid=2 beg=3, end=4, mid=3 Element found at index 3, Hence 3 will get returned. 2. Given is the pictorial representation of binary search through an array of size 6 arranged in ascending order. We intend to search the element 78: Binary Search Time Complexity
WebBinary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method Recursive Method The recursive method follows the divide and conquer approach. The general steps for both …
WebApr 13, 2024 · The choice of the data structure for filtering depends on several factors, such as the type, size, and format of your data, the filtering criteria or rules, the desired output or goal, and the ... chip chiepalich attorney mobile alWebMay 23, 2024 · As we mentioned earlier, the BFS algorithm uses a queue to traverse the nodes. First of all, we add our root node to this queue: Queue> queue = new ArrayDeque <> (); queue.add (root); Then, we've got to loop while the queue is not empty, and each time we pop out a node from the queue: chip child ohio medicaidWebMar 29, 2024 · Download algs4.jar to a folder and add algs4.jar to the project via Java Project → Referenced Library and select algs4.jar . Accessing the textbook libraries. To access the classes in algs4.jar, you … chip checkdriveWebExample: Java Program to Implement Binary Search Algorithm. Here, we have used the Java Scanner Class to take input from the user. Based on the input from user, we … chip chick windshield repairWebJun 3, 2024 · The first operation we're going to cover is the insertion of new nodes. First, we have to find the place where we want to add a new node in order to keep the tree sorted. We'll follow these rules starting from the … chip child health insurance providersWebApr 11, 2015 · Find an element that matches your key using the usual binary tree search algorithm. If not found, stop. Examine the LH sub-branch. If its key matches, make that the current node and repeat this step. You are now at the first element in the tree with that key. chip chick technology and gadgets for womenWebSuppose we want to find an element in a sorted array. We can do much better than scanning from left to right: we can use binary search. Here is the binary search algorithm, written as a loop. binary_search.java. Conceptually, this algorithm is simple. But it is deceptively tricky to get exactly right. How do we know we got the computation of m ... chip child insurance